Trailblazing Women Leaders

The rise of female business leaders is not just a trend—it’s a movement. Here are some remarkable women who have broken barriers and built empires:

  1. Falguni Nayar – The founder of Nykaa, an Indian beauty and fashion e-commerce giant, Nayar has disrupted the cosmetics industry and created a space for women entrepreneurs in India’s startup ecosystem.
  2. Anita Dongre – A renowned fashion designer and entrepreneur, Dongre has built a sustainable fashion empire, empowering artisans and promoting ethical fashion practices.
  3. Masaba Gupta – A fashion icon and entrepreneur, Gupta has revolutionized the Indian fashion industry with her bold and contemporary designs, making luxury fashion more accessible.
  4. Richa Kar – Founder of Zivame, Kar has transformed India’s lingerie industry by breaking taboos and creating a platform that offers women a comfortable and confident shopping experience.
  5. Tanvi Malik & Shivani Poddar – The co-founders of FabAlley and Indya, these women have disrupted the online fashion retail industry by bringing contemporary fashion to Indian consumers.
  6. Kabia Grewal and Shasha Grewal – The co-founders of Outhouse Jewellery have redefined luxury fashion accessories with their bold, contemporary, and handcrafted designs, making a mark in the global jewelry industry.
  7. Rochelle Pinto – A digital content strategist and entrepreneur, Rochelle has played a crucial role in shaping modern fashion and beauty media through innovative storytelling and audience engagement.
  8. Dolly Jain – A draping artist and entrepreneur, Jain has revolutionized the saree draping industry, making traditional fashion more versatile and stylish.

Women Entrepreneurs: Driving Innovation and Change

Women are not just excelling in corporate leadership but also reshaping entrepreneurship. The number of women-led startups has grown exponentially in the past decade, with many focusing on innovation, sustainability, and social impact. Some key trends driving this growth include:

  • Tech Empowerment: Women are leveraging technology to launch businesses, create digital platforms, and drive change in industries such as fintech, healthtech, and edtech.
  • Social Entrepreneurship: Many female entrepreneurs focus on businesses that address social issues, such as education, healthcare, and environmental sustainability.
  • Investment in Women-Led Ventures: Although access to venture capital has historically been a challenge for women, more funds are now being allocated to female-founded startups, empowering them to scale their businesses.

Challenges and the Road Ahead

Despite significant progress, women in business still face challenges, including gender bias, unequal pay, and limited access to funding. However, initiatives such as mentorship programs, diversity-focused hiring, and women-focused investment funds are helping bridge these gaps.
